Hot hub

Had truck towed to dealer.On way home from work when you let off of throttle truck slowed down too quick.Pulled in driveway left front wheel was hot as hell even tire was hot.You could smell hot metal dealer called me next day couldn't find anything wrong.I told them I must have imaganed it.Chrysler loves my dealer they never spend a dime of warranty money.Last five things I had it in for was no repair or your 5000.oo ext warranty does not cover that.
